Featuring 45 Hanna-Barbera cartoon characters (classic and otherwise) competing for gold medals in wacky events. Events include racing on ostriches, camels, kangaroos, rickshaws and unicycles, as well as scavenging for creatures like the Abominable Snowman, vampires, and the Loch Ness Monster.

Seasons & Episodes

2
1
0
EP8  Siam and the Moon
Oct. 28,1978
Siam and the Moon

Teams compete in Sampan racing, three-way soccer, rocket racing, and an obstacle course. Then they visit the moon where everyone is awarded a gold medal.

EP7  Canada and Warsaw, Poland
Oct. 21,1978
Canada and Warsaw, Poland

Teams compete in the capture the robot contest, dog sled racing, freestyle pole vaulting, and pogostick racing

EP6  Morocco and Washington, D.C.
Oct. 14,1978
Morocco and Washington, D.C.

Blue Falcon's scooter is stopped by a vat of couscous, then Fondoo's inept magic nearly allows Yakky to win a road rally!

EP5  New Orleans and Atlantis
Oct. 07,1978
New Orleans and Atlantis

Teams compete in flight competition, Chinese dragon racing, sea horse racing, and mermaid rescuing.

EP4  French Riviera and New Zealand
Sep. 30,1978
French Riviera and New Zealand

Teams compete in a soapbox derby, kite flying, ostrich racing, and mud puddle tug-of-war

EP3  South America and Transylvania
Sep. 23,1978
South America and Transylvania

A wild raft ride down the Amazon River and a scavenger hunt in spooky Transylvania are among the events in today's contest.

EP2  New York and Turkey
Sep. 16,1978
New York and Turkey

The three teams attempt to win events ranging from a carriage ride through New York's Central Park to a wacky unicycle race through the streets of Istanbul!

EP1  Russia and the Caribbean
Sep. 09,1978
Russia and the Caribbean

Teams compete in Siberian Moose marathon, Dancing Race through Moscow, Porpoise Race around The Island, Bleubeard's treasure hunt.

frenchhorn727 If you like old cartoons, this one is is perfect for you. It features mostly all of the Hanna-Barbera characters in an "Olympic" style setting. There are 3 teams: The Yogi Bear's, the Scooby Dooby's, and the Really Rottons. Each episode, the individual teams try to win enough events to get the gold metal. The Really Rottons hardly ever win, because they mainly resort to cheating. If you like old Hanna-Barbera cartoons, check this one out. I think it may still be playing on Cartoon Network.
